The Romance
This
green gem has always been highly
valued. Dedicated in ancient times
to the goddess Venus, the Emerald
has always been the gem of lovely
women. Emeralds were chosen by
Napoleon for the Empress Josephine.
The famous Emerald mines of Egypt
were owned by Cleopatra, and many
of its gems bear her portrait.
It is said that she was always
adorned in Emeralds and that this
was her most treasured jewelry.
Emeralds of fine quality are far
more rare and valuable than Diamonds,
Rubies, or Sapphires. For centuries,
only men of great wealth could
bestow so priceless a gift, the
symbol of eternal Spring. Emerald
is the birthstone for the month
of May and the anniversary gemstone
for the 20th and 35th year of marriage,
and symbolizes love and success.
